《电气控制与PLC应用技术 第2版》PDF下载

  • 购买积分:12 如何计算积分?
  • 作  者:黄永红主编;张新华,吉敬华副主编
  • 出 版 社:北京:机械工业出版社
  • 出版年份:2018
  • ISBN:9787111593317
  • 页数:308 页
图书介绍:本书从实际工程应用和教学需要出发,介绍了常用低压电器和电气控制电路的基本知识;介绍了PLC的基本组成和工作原理;以西门子S7-200 PLC为教学机型,详细介绍了PLC的系统配置、指令系统、程序设计方法及通信与网络等内容;书中安排了大量的应用实例,包括开关量控制、模拟量信号检测与控制、网络与通信等具体应用程序。本书实例涵盖了常用逻辑指令和功能指令的使用方法和技巧,实例程序均经过调试运行。本书前8章附有习题与思考题,附录有实验指导书和课程设计任务书供教学选用。

第1章 常用低压电器 1

1.1 低压电器的定义、分类 1

1.2 电磁式电器的组成与工作原理 2

1.2.1 电磁机构 2

1.2.2 触点系统 5

1.2.3 灭弧系统 6

1.3 接触器 8

1.3.1 接触器的组成及工作原理 8

1.3.2 接触器的分类 8

1.3.3 接触器的主要技术参数 10

1.3.4 接触器的选择与使用 10

1.3.5 接触器的图形符号与文字符号 11

1.4 继电器 11

1.4.1 继电器的分类和特性 11

1.4.2 电磁式继电器 12

1.4.3 时间继电器 13

1.4.4 热继电器 15

1.4.5 速度继电器 19

1.4.6 固态继电器 20

1.5 主令电器 21

1.5.1 控制按钮 21

1.5.2 行程开关 22

1.5.3 接近开关 23

1.5.4 万能转换开关 24

1.6 信号电器 26

1.7 开关电器 26

1.7.1 刀开关 26

1.7.2 低压断路器 28

1.8 熔断器 30

1.8.1 熔断器的结构和工作原理 30

1.8.2 熔断器的类型 30

1.8.3 熔断器的主要技术参数 32

1.8.4 熔断器的选择与使用 32

1.9 电磁执行器件 33

1.9.1 电磁铁 33

1.9.2 电磁阀 33

1.9.3 电磁制动器 34

习题与思考题 35

第2章 基本电气控制电路 37

2.1 电气控制电路的绘制原则及标准 37

2.1.1 电气图中的图形符号及文字符号 37

2.1.2 电气原理图的绘制原则 38

2.1.3 电气安装接线图 40

2.1.4 电气元件布置图 41

2.2 交流电动机的基本控制电路 41

2.2.1 三相笼型异步电动机直接起动控制电路 41

2.2.2 三相笼型异步电动机减压起动控制电路 48

2.2.3 三相绕线转子异步电动机起动控制电路 50

2.2.4 三相笼型异步电动机制动控制电路 51

2.2.5 三相笼型异步电动机调速控制电路 54

2.2.6 组成电气控制电路的基本规律 56

2.2.7 电气控制电路中的保护环节 56

2.3 典型生产机械电气控制电路的分析 58

2.3.1 电气控制电路分析的基础 58

2.3.2 电气原理图阅读分析的方法与步骤 58

2.3.3 C650型卧式车床电气控制电路的分析 59

2.4 电气控制电路的一般设计法 62

2.4.1 一般设计法的主要原则 62

2.4.2 一般设计法中应注意的问题 63

2.4.3 一般设计法控制电路举例 63

习题与思考题 64

第3章 可编程序控制器概述 66

3.1 PLC的产生及定义 66

3.1.1 PLC的产生 66

3.1.2 PLC的定义 67

3.2 PLC的发展与应用 67

3.2.1 PLC的发展历程 67

3.2.2 PLC的发展趋势 68

3.2.3 PLC的应用领域 70

3.3 PLC的特点 72

3.4 PLC的分类 73

3.4.1 按结构形式分类 73

3.4.2 按功能分类 75

3.4.3 按I/O点数分类 76

3.4.4 按生产厂家分类 76

3.5 PLC的硬件结构和各部分的作用 76

3.6 PLC的工作原理 79

3.6.1 PLC控制系统的组成 79

3.6.2 PLC循环扫描的工作过程 79

3.6.3 PLC用户程序的工作过程 80

3.6.4 PLC工作过程举例说明 82

3.6.5 输入、输出延迟响应 82

3.6.6 PLC对输入、输出的处理规则 84

习题与思考题 85

第4章 S7-200 PLC的系统配置与接口模块 86

4.1 S7-200 PLC控制系统的基本构成 86

4.2 S7-200 PLC的输入/输出接口模块 89

4.2.1 数字量模块 90

4.2.2 模拟量模块 93

4.2.3 S7-200 PLC的智能模块 97

4.3 S7-200 PLC的系统配置 97

4.3.1 主机加扩展模块的最大I/O配置 97

4.3.2 I/O点数的扩展与编址 98

4.3.3 内部电源的负载能力 99

4.3.4 PLC外部接线与电源要求 99

习题与思考题 101

第5章 S7-200 PLC的基本指令及程序设计 103

5.1 S7-200 PLC的编程语言 103

5.2 S7-200 PLC的数据类型与存储区域 104

5.2.1 位、字节、字、双字和常数 104

5.2.2 数据类型及范围 105

5.2.3 数据的存储区 105

5.3 S7-200 PLC的编程元件 107

5.3.1 编程元件 107

5.3.2 编程元件及操作数的寻址范围 112

5.4 寻址方式 113

5.5 程序结构和编程规约 115

5.5.1 程序结构 115

5.5.2 编程的一般规约 115

5.6 S7-200 PLC的基本指令 117

5.6.1 位逻辑指令 117

5.6.2 立即I/O指令 119

5.6.3 逻辑堆栈指令 120

5.6.4 取反指令和空操作指令 122

5.6.5 正/负跳变触点指令 123

5.6.6 定时器指令 123

5.6.7 计数器指令 127

5.6.8 比较指令 130

5.6.9 移位寄存器指令 131

5.6.10 顺序控制继电器指令 132

5.7 典型控制环节的PLC程序设计 135

5.7.1 单向运转电动机起动、停止控制程序 135

5.7.2 单按钮起动、停止控制程序 136

5.7.3 具有点动调整功能的电动机起动、停止控制程序 136

5.7.4 电动机的正、反转控制程序 136

5.7.5 大功率电动机的星-三角减压起动控制程序 138

5.7.6 闪烁控制程序 139

5.7.7 瞬时接通/延时断开程序 139

5.7.8 定时器、计数器的扩展 140

5.7.9 高精度时钟程序 140

5.7.10 多台电动机顺序起动、停止控制程序 141

5.7.11 故障报警程序 144

5.8 梯形图编写规则 145

习题与思考题 147

第6章 S7-200 PLC的功能指令及使用 149

6.1 S7-200 PLC的基本功能指令 149

6.1.1 数据传送指令 149

6.1.2 数学运算指令 152

6.1.3 数据处理指令 160

6.2 程序控制指令 175

6.2.1 有条件结束指令 175

6.2.2 暂停指令 175

6.2.3 监视定时器复位指令 175

6.2.4 跳转与标号指令 176

6.2.5 循环指令 176

6.2.6 诊断LED指令 177

6.3 局部变量表与子程序 177

6.3.1 局部变量表 177

6.3.2 子程序 178

6.4 中断程序与中断指令 180

6.4.1 中断程序 180

6.4.2 中断指令 180

6.5 PID指令及应用 184

6.5.1 PID算法 184

6.5.2 PID回路指令 185

6.5.3 PID指令向导编程 190

6.5.4 PID参数自整定 192

6.6 高速处理类指令 197

6.6.1 高速计数器指令 197

6.6.2 高速脉冲输出指令 203

习题与思考题 209

第7章 PLC控制系统设计与应用实例 211

7.1 PLC控制系统设计的内容和步骤 211

7.1.1 PLC控制系统设计的内容 211

7.1.2 PLC控制系统设计的步骤 211

7.2 PLC控制系统的硬件配置 213

7.2.1 PLC机型的选择 213

7.2.2 开关量I/O模块的选择 215

7.2.3 模拟量I/O模块的选择 216

7.2.4 智能模块的选择 216

7.3 PLC控制系统梯形图程序的设计 216

7.3.1 经验设计法 217

7.3.2 顺序控制设计法与顺序功能图 217

7.4 顺序控制梯形图的设计方法 221

7.4.1 置位、复位指令编程 221

7.4.2 顺序控制继电器指令编程 223

7.4.3 具有多种工作方式的顺序控制梯形图设计方法 227

7.5 PLC在工业控制系统中的典型应用实例 232

7.5.1 恒温控制 232

7.5.2 基于增量式旋转编码器和PLC高速计数器的转速测量 236

习题与思考题 238

第8章 PLC的通信及网络 240

8.1 SIEMENS工业自动化控制网络 240

8.1.1 SIEMENS PLC网络的层次结构 240

8.1.2 网络通信设备 241

8.1.3 通信协议 244

8.2 S7-200串行通信网络及应用 245

8.2.1 S7系列PLC产品组建的几种典型网络 245

8.2.2 在编程软件中设置通信参数 247

8.3 通信指令及应用 250

8.3.1 网络读、写指令及应用 250

8.3.2 自由口通信指令及应用 252

习题与思考题 264

第9章 STEP7-Micro/WIN编程软件功能与使用 265

9.1 软件安装及硬件连接 265

9.1.1 软件安装 265

9.1.2 硬件连接 265

9.1.3 通信参数的设置和修改 266

9.2 编程软件的主要功能 267

9.2.1 基本功能 267

9.2.2 主界面各部分功能 267

9.2.3 系统组态 270

9.3 编程软件的使用 272

9.3.1 项目生成 272

9.3.2 程序的编辑和传送 273

9.3.3 程序的预览与打印输出 276

9.4 程序的监控和调试 276

9.4.1 用状态表监控程序 277

9.4.2 在RUN方式下编辑程序 278

9.4.3 梯形图程序的状态监视 279

9.4.4 选择扫描次数 279

9.4.5 S7-200的出错处理 279

附录 281

附录A 常用电器的图形符号及文字符号 281

附录B 特殊继电器(SM)含义 282

附录C 错误代码 285

附录D S7-200可编程序控制器指令集 288

附录E 实验指导书 291

附录F 课程设计指导书 303

附录G 课程设计任务书 304

参考文献 308